Abstract

The invention belongs to the technical field of Internet domain names, and discloses a method and a system for recommending brand domain name registration, wherein the method comprises the following steps: acquiring a latest top-level domain name, and mapping the latest top-level domain name to different types of classification tables to form a domain name attribute label of the top-level domain name; obtaining brand keywords of an enterprise, and mapping the keywords to different types of classification tables to form brand attribute labels of the enterprise; and matching the domain name attribute label with the brand attribute label, and recommending the latest top-level domain name as the registration domain name of the enterprise if the attribute labels of the domain name attribute label and the brand attribute label are overlapped in a crossing way. The method and the system for recommending brand domain name registration can help enterprises to automatically track newly added top-level domain names and automatically recommend the registered domain name list according to enterprise brand keywords, so that a decision mechanism for enterprise brand domain name registration is greatly simplified.

Background
EPP is a standard communication protocol for domain name registrars to conduct gTLD services, and registrars generally conduct domain name transactions with registries via EPP clients.
The domain name terminal customer submits intention domain name information and registrant basic information through a registrant to carry out domain name registration purchase transaction.
As one of the domain name end customers, the enterprise generally registers the enterprise brand domain name via the registrar, and establishes a website for the enterprise to manage. In the past, enterprises have often registered enterprise brand domain names under top-level domains such as com, net, org, cn, etc. due to their high exposure rates and greater market interest. But after 2013, with the gradual activation of new general top-level domain names, enterprises face more and more choices when registering brand domain names.
At present, the top-level domain name of the root zone facing public open registration reaches more than one thousand. As a trademark brand owner of large enterprises, large institutions and the like, registration and reservation of the domain name of the brand under the top level domain become an important means for enterprises and organizations to protect long-term benefits of own brands.
However, it is very difficult for enterprises to track whether the root zone has a new top-level domain name for public registration because the top-level domain name of the root zone is still in the growth situation.
For enterprises and other organizations, if all domain names related to enterprise brands under all open registered top-level domain names can be completely registered, the method is the most thorough means for protecting the interests of the enterprises. However, this method has the disadvantage of huge cost, and for the enterprises and organizations with ordinary financial resources, the cost for registering the trademark domain names under all top-level domains may become a heavy burden for the enterprises.
In order to reduce the cost, an enterprise or an organization can choose to select a part of top-level domain names from more than one thousand of top-level domain names for registration of brand domain names, but although the method can save the cost of the enterprise, the brand domain names which have significant meaning to the enterprise are often missed due to the lack of an accurate and credible registration operation model, and particularly, the enterprise cannot track the brand domain names in time aiming at some newly opened top-level domain names.
Therefore, how to design an intelligent brand domain name registration recommendation method and system can make timely and rapid intelligent recommendation for brand domain names with significant meanings for enterprises and other organizations becomes a problem to be solved at present.

Referring to fig. 1, an embodiment of the present invention discloses a method for recommending brand domain name registration, including the following steps:
step S1, obtaining the latest top-level domain name, and mapping the latest top-level domain name to different types of classification tables to form a domain name attribute label of the top-level domain name;
specifically, a top-level domain name data collector designates a website from ICANN every day at regular time, the change situation of top-level domain name entering the root is tracked, when a new top-level domain name enters the root, ICANN can publish basic information of the top-level domain name at a website https:// www.iana.org/domains/root/db, the change of the website content can be automatically tracked by using a page content crawling technology, so that the latest change situation of the top-level domain name can be known, and a latest updated top-level domain name list is screened. By adopting an automatic acquisition means, the latest updating information can be acquired at any time and any place without the attention of enterprise users.
For the character string of the top-level domain name, word meaning analysis is carried out according to the key word composition of the character string, the word meaning analysis can adopt the existing semantic analysis algorithm, the word meaning is mapped to a set classification table divided from different dimensions, label combinations are defined for the top-level domain name which is updated recently, and the attribute label of the top-level domain name is formed.
In this embodiment, the classification from different dimensions includes: the classification and subclass of the Niss protocol standard, the classification and subclass of the national economic industry, and the classification and subclass of the organization type. The top-level domain names are classified and labeled with attribute labels respectively from the perspective of commercial brands, the perspective of national economy types and the perspective of organization forms. The system is divided into forty-five industry types according to the Niss protocol standard, the industry types can be further subdivided into ten thousand of industry and service types, the industry types are divided into ninety-seven subclasses of twenty major classes such as agriculture, forestry, animal husbandry, fishery, mining and manufacturing industry according to the national economy industry Classification (GB/T4754-2017) standard, and the industry types are divided into twenty-six subclasses of four major classes such as enterprises, institutions, public institutions and other organizations according to the organization type (GBT20091-2006) standard. Each top-level domain name can be classified into at least one of a large class according to its attribute characteristics. To is coming to
For example, ". com" may be defined as "communication, web service, business, company" ". org" may be defined as "web service, social service, scientific research and technical service, social organization, international organization", and so on.
S2, obtaining brand keywords of an enterprise, mapping the keywords to classification tables of different types, and forming brand attribute labels of the enterprise;
from the commercial perspective, brands can be divided into forty-five industry types according to the nice agreement standard, and the industry types can be further divided into more than ten thousand industry and service types; from the perspective of national economic types, brands can be divided into twenty major categories, ninety-seven minor categories, such as agriculture, forestry, animal husbandry, fishery, mining, manufacturing and the like, according to the national economic industry classification (GB/T4754-2017) standard; from the perspective of organization form, organizations with brands can be divided into twenty-six major categories, such as enterprises, institutions, public institutions, other organizations and the like, according to the standard of organization and organization type (GBT 20091-2006). Using a combination of these types, we can define and tag the brand word with attributes. For example, according to the nice protocol standard, the brand of Tencent can be divided into communication service, website service and other broad categories from the industry and divided into data information service, payment service, game, E-commerce and other subdivided categories; the method is classified according to national economic industry, can be defined as information transmission, software and information technology service industry and culture, sports and entertainment industry, and is subdivided into internet and related service industry, software and information technology service industry and entertainment industry; from the organization, the brand name can be classified into enterprises and companies, and the brand name can be defined by using a label combination of communication service, website service, data information service, payment service, game, electronic commerce, information transmission software and information technology service industry, cultural sports and entertainment industry, internet and related service industry, software and information technology service industry, entertainment industry, enterprises and companies.
And step S3, matching the domain name attribute label with the brand attribute label, and recommending the latest top-level domain name as the registration domain name of the enterprise if the attribute labels of the domain name attribute label and the brand attribute label are overlapped in a cross mode.
Specifically, the top-level domain name and the enterprise brand keyword are defined separately by using a tag attribute group. When the attribute intersection occurs between the top-level domain name label attribute group and the enterprise brand keyword label attribute group, the strong association relationship between the top-level domain name and the enterprise brand keyword is shown, which means that the brand word of the enterprise has significant value under the top-level domain, and the formed brand domain name registration recommendation list is pushed to the user side.
In correspondence with the above-described embodiments, referring to fig. 2 and 3, another embodiment of the present invention provides a brand domain name registration recommendation system, including: data acquisition module, top-level domain name classification module, enterprise brand classification module, tag matching module and registered domain name recommendation module
The data acquisition module is used for acquiring the latest top-level domain name and the keywords of the enterprise brand; the top-level domain name data collector updates and downloads top-level domain name information from an ICANN appointed website every day at regular time, obtains a latest top-level domain name list, and collects brand keywords input by users of organizations such as enterprises and the like.
The top-level domain name classification module is used for mapping the acquired top-level domain names to different types of classification tables to form domain name attribute labels of the latest top-level domain names; for the top-level domain name character string, a keyword analysis engine is used for carrying out grammatical analysis, and then label combinations are defined for the top-level domain name and are mapped to industry classes and subclasses, national economy industry classes and subclasses, organizational structure classes and subclasses and the like; the label assembly can be manually intervened and corrected through a data corrector.
The enterprise brand classification module is used for mapping the acquired keywords of the enterprise brands to different types of classification tables to form brand attribute labels of the enterprises; using a keyword analysis engine, automatically analyzing by a system, and mapping each keyword to an industry class and subclass, a national economy industry class and subclass, an organization class and subclass and the like; the label combination of each brand keyword can be manually intervened and corrected through a data corrector.
The label matching module is used for comparing and matching the domain name attribute label with the brand attribute label; and performing matching calculation on the top-level domain name label combination and the brand keyword label combination one by one, if the attributes of the two labels are in a cross overlapping condition, indicating that the top-level domain name has obvious correlation to the brand keyword, namely registering the domain name to have obvious value, and recording the calculation result into a list.
And the registration domain name recommending module is used for indicating that the domain name is worthy of registration under the classification according to whether the attribute labels of the domain name recommending module and the attribute labels of the domain name recommending module are overlapped or not, and outputting a recommending result list if the attribute labels of the domain name recommending module and the attribute labels of the domain name recommending module are overlapped. And performing cycle calculation on all top-level domain names and all brand keywords one by one to obtain a label cross overlapping result list, namely a domain name registration recommendation list.
